Plant removal is an essential practice for maintaining healthy landscapes, managing overgrowth, and preparing areas for brand-new plantings or hardscape installations. This procedure includes removing weeds, shrubs, small trees, or invasive species, taking care to extract roots to prevent regrowth. Correct strategies prevent damage to surrounding plants and soil structure. Mechanical removal, hand digging, or chemical treatments might be utilized depending upon plant type and website conditions. Post-removal, soil amendment and grading guarantee that the area is suitable for replanting, lawn installation, or other landscape improvements. Routine plant elimination supports landscape visual appeals, minimizes pest and disease pressures, and improves overall plant health. Appropriately managed elimination prepares the property for sustainable and aesthetically appealing outdoor environments
